Why WordPress Hosting Needs Special Attention
WordPress is easy to install, but maintaining a WordPress website still requires the right hosting environment.
A WordPress website depends on PHP, databases, server configuration, caching and security controls. If the hosting environment is poorly configured, even a well-designed website can become slow or difficult to maintain.
That is why WordPress hosting UK should ideally include features specifically designed around WordPress websites.

Free Migration Can Make Switching Easier
Moving an established website to another hosting provider can seem intimidating. There may be website files, databases, email accounts, DNS records and other settings to consider.
A hosting provider that handles migration can remove much of this technical work.
Switchweb states that its team can migrate websites, databases and email accounts from other hosting providers. Its migration process involves keeping the existing website online while the new hosting environment is prepared and tested before the DNS change is made.
This is particularly useful for small businesses that cannot afford prolonged downtime.
For example, imagine a local accountancy firm in Leeds that already has years of website content and several business email addresses. Moving everything manually could create unnecessary risks. Having the hosting provider assist with the migration can make the transition considerably simpler.
Backups Should Never Be an Afterthought
Website backups are essential because problems can happen unexpectedly.
A plugin update can break a WordPress installation. A developer can accidentally delete a file. A security problem can damage website content. Human error can also cause data loss.
For these reasons, automatic backups are an important hosting feature.
Switchweb says its hosting plans include daily backups, with 30 days of snapshot backups available. Its FAQ also explains that backups are stored on separate redundant servers and can be restored through the control panel.
That does not mean website owners should completely ignore their own backup strategy. For important business websites, maintaining an additional independent backup can provide another layer of protection.
SSL and Website Security Matter
Website security is no longer something that only large companies need to think about.
Even a small local business website should use HTTPS, particularly if visitors submit contact forms, create accounts or provide other information.
SSL certificates encrypt communication between the visitor's browser and the website. They also help establish trust when people visit a new website.
Switchweb includes free Let's Encrypt SSL certificates with its hosting accounts. Its platform also lists security features such as DDoS protection, brute-force protection and antivirus and antispam capabilities.
Website owners should still keep WordPress, themes and plugins updated. Hosting security is only one part of maintaining a secure website.
